As a Fullstack Engineer, you’ll contribute to building Dataiku DSS core features by joining one of the following themes:
- Data Preparation: Develop tools for data integration, transformation, and cataloging, as well as Jupyter notebooks, SQL workbenches, and APIs.
- Add new capabilities for data integration, transformation, and visualization using LLMs
- Optimize workflows for large-scale datasets and improve database support
- Strengthen developer tools like Jupyter notebooks and SQL workbenches
- Tech stack: Java, Python, AngularJS, Angular
- AI & Machine Learning: Collaborate on next-gen AI features, from statistics and time series forecasting to LLM inference.
- Build next-generation features like cross-provider LLM APIs or integration with the latest Machine Learning models
- Collaborate with research teams on innovative machine learning experiments
- Tech stack: Python, scikit-learn, TensorFlow, PyTorch, Java, Angular, AngularJS
- Data Consumption: build the experience that makes data accessible and actionable for everyone.
- Enhance our collaborative Workspaces to organize and explore charts, dashboards, datasets and more
- Create innovative interfaces that answer business questions and surface relevant insights using LLMs
- Tech stack: Angular, AngularJS, Java, Python
- Data Visualization: elevate our data visualization capabilities with high-performance charting tools and dashboards.
- Develop new chart types and optimize visualization performance
- Enhance dash boarding capabilities to deliver fast and flexible experiences
- Tech stack: React, AngularJS, Angular, D3.js, ECharts, Node.js, Java, Spring
- MLOps: Develop back-end capabilities for automating and monitoring ML model lifecycles while supporting cross-functional collaboration.
- Build tools to automate retraining, monitoring, and deployment of ML models
- Enhance collaboration features for ML stakeholders
- Tech stack: Python, Java, Angular, Angular.JS, Kubernetes, Docker
- Platform: Focus on scaling and securing the platform while improving cloud integrations and supporting a wide array of data sources and engines.
- Optimize processing engines for scalability and latency
- Expand capabilities to support new databases and cloud platforms
- Tech stack: Java, Python, Angular, Kubernetes, Spark, AWS, Azure, GCP
- AI Governance: Build features for AI compliance, connecting disparate systems and simplifying governance processes.
- Develop customizable platforms for managing AI compliance and governance
- Simplify policy enforcement and integration across disparate systems
- Tech stack: Java, Angular, PostgreSQL
Candidates Also Search: Remote Software/ IT jobs
What you need to be successful
- We’re stack agnostic, so all you need is a significant experience in software engineering, building a real product
- We’re hiring at all levels (junior, mid, senior)
- A passion for combining backend performance with exceptional frontend user experience.
- You want to work in a fast-paced, high-growth environment that values diversity of talent, excellence of product, and exciting engineering challenges at scale